Output 2db7410c93352d4e5bd61bc68d32747004da7ebd6e58715f9c1bf21fa14932c8:63

value
126142
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a64d7b6891ec552b400fec7b9cb792eec7ba672 OP_EQUAL
address
3HDybpivjkwLqFdpDqhgPvzrbK9kwXbuju
transaction
2db7410c93352d4e5bd61bc68d32747004da7ebd6e58715f9c1bf21fa14932c8
confirmations
1961
spent
true